Five by Five

1.9.2017 - 30.6.2019

Programme: Erasmus+
Project number: 2017-1-AT01-KA202-035024
Coordinator: BFI Wien 
Target group(s): Trainers, Course Managers and administrative Personnel of Adult and VET training institutions
Project description:
"Five by five" stands for five educational institutions which decided to join together in a network to discuss and develop approaches for the adult training sector in following main topics:

  1. Migration, forced migration, recognition of prior learning, labour market transition
  2. Digitization, preparing the world of education for the future world of work
  3. Shifting from input oriented to outcome oriented education and training, incl. ECVET
  4. Adopting new media didactics: the use of social media, micro-learning, game-based learning and other new media types in training and education
  5. Adopting new learner centered didactics: the use of agile and problem based approaches in training and education

For each of the five topics, members of the partner organisations will form a knowledge community for collaborative research and exchange of best practice examples. The knowledge community will break down the topics into specific sub-topics for further discussion. These discussions and further intensive work will take place at three-day-staff training events.

At three-day short term staff training events (one event per topic) two persons of each partner organisation will meet in person for further intensive work. The results and findings will be documented in short video or text and disseminated internally and externally. At the end of the project, a consolidated compilation of identified best practices and a checklist for "best-practice-readiness" for each topic will be published as well.
